Why Choose Metal Stamping Services

Metal stamping is a forming process that uses dies and stamping presses to shape metal sheets. Multiple stamping operations can be integrated into a single production workflow, enabling efficient and consistent part manufacturing. Compared to other manufacturing processes, metal stamping offers superior production efficiency and cost control in large-scale manufacturing, whilst enabling more stable control over part dimensional accuracy and consistency.

When part designs are relatively mature and structurally stable, and the project primarily targets medium- to high-volume production, metal stamping is often the more suitable choice. Conversely, for components with complex geometries, low production volumes, or those still undergoing design iterations, CNC machining services are recommended. Our Sheet Metal fabrication capability

Laser Cutting

Laser Cutting

Laser cutting uses a high-energy beam to cut metal sheets. It enables complex shapes and both thin and thick materials.

Sheet Metal Bending

Sheet Metal Bending

Sheet metal bending uses external force to form metal sheets into different angles and shapes.

Waterjet Cutting

Waterjet Cutting

Waterjet cutting uses high-pressure water flow to cut materials. It suits thick plates and heat-sensitive parts.

Sheet Metal Welding

Sheet Metal Welding

Welding joins two or more metal sheets into one through localized heating or pressure.

Riveting

Riveting

Riveting uses rivets to fasten sheet metal parts together, forming a strong connection.
